**Q: Do I need to flush the Tilecrest cache before cutting a release?**

Usually not. Tilecrest keys cache entries by style-sheet hash, so a release with new map styles invalidates itself automatically. The one exception: if the release bumps the renderer binary without changing styles, stale tiles can linger for up to six hours. In that case, run the soft-flush job and wait for the warm-up pass to finish before announcing. Questions about flush timing go to the maps platform crew here.

pager mailbox: casix@tolvaqsys.internal

## Webhook retry semantics (provenance notes)

Heads up for on-call: the Quillgate delivery service retries failed webhooks with exponential backoff — 5 attempts, capped at 15 minutes. After that, events land in the dead-letter pool and need a manual replay. Replays preserve the original signature, so downstream consumers on Ashfen shouldn't reject them. If a partner claims they never got an event, check the delivery ledger first, not the queue. Each retry chain is stamped with a provenance token, starting with this one.

session token of yagef-kawip = htk14_a403b369d38e8a

Branch managers, ahead of the leadership review, here is the pricing position for the Pentarch product line. List prices have held flat for two years while input costs rose roughly nine percent, compressing margin on the mid-tier units in particular. The proposal under review raises the Pentarch 300 and 500 by six percent, holds the entry model, and introduces volume rebates for accounts above threshold. Competitor moves from Quillhaven make timing sensitive. The confidential commercial context appears directly below.

confidential, fawig-bagep: Gross margin on Oliael came in at 20 percent against a plan of 20 percent. Only 3 of the 140 pilot accounts renewed Oliael, so a churn review is set for July 15.

Welcome aboard! One thing that comes up at every eng sync: the Tidepool waveform preview. It renders those little amplitude strips you see next to every uploaded clip. Previews are generated async, so if one looks blank, it's usually just the queue lagging — don't file a bug until ten minutes pass. You'll demo a preview fix at your first sync, which means you need access to the preview staging box; it unlocks with the passphrase below.

strongbox words: druath-quenael